Awww HRC Hug   I'm glad you're not giving up!    We've all had bad days.  I've set out on Ziggy and done everything wrong and ended up going home.  Much better to ride when you're feeling good, then when you're not.   It does seem alot to think about ..clutch, throttle, brake, gears, steering..    I thought I would never master it, but you will soon be doing it without even thinking about it.. trust me.   It's a good idea to try the automatic, at least you will get a feel of biking, without having to concentrate on what the left hand etc is doing Smile   Good Luck Thumbs Up

Hahah .. good for you!  Just take it at your own pace, like you said.    It will all come together, when you're relaxed and not stressing over it.   Have a good day tomorrow.. try not to tense up.. relax your shoulders..and keep your head up.     Don't  look down at the cones, turn your head to look where you're going, not down at your front wheel...if that makes sense?   Above all, enjoy yourself.  Hug
